§410eeee–17. Applicable provisions of other law |
(a) Cooperative agreements
The provisions of section 460ww–1(e)(1) of this title shall apply to the New River Gorge National River 1 in the same manner and to the same extent as such provisions apply to the Gauley River National Recreation Area. (b) Remnant landsThe provisions of the second sentence of section 460ww–2(a) of this title shall apply to tracts of land partially within the boundaries of the New River Gorge National River 1 in the same manner and to the same extent as such provisions apply to tracts of land only partially within the Gauley River National Recreation Area. |
(Pub. L. 95–625, title XI, §1117, as added Pub. L. 104–333, div. I, title IV, §406(a)(3), Nov. 12, 1996, 110 Stat. 4150.) |
CODIFICATION
Section was formerly classified to section 460m–30 of this title. CHANGE OF NAMENew River Gorge National River redesignated New River Gorge National Park and Preserve by Pub. L. 116–260, div. FF, title II, §202, Dec. 27, 2020, 134 Stat. 3089, which is classified to section 410eeee of this title. |
